Dimensions and Capacity of 30 Feet Containers
A 30 feet container mostly comes in 2 types: basic and high cube. Below, you will find a table showcasing the dimensions and capacities for both types.
Container TypeLength (Feet)Width (Feet)Height (Feet)Internal Volume (Cubic Feet)Max Payload (pounds)Standard3088.51,84551,000High Cube3089.51,98851,000Advantages of Using a 30 Feet Container

2. Just how much does a 30 feet container weigh?
The weight of a 30 feet container varies based upon its type (standard or high cube) but normally varies from 4,000 to 8,000 pounds when empty. The maximum payload capacity has to do with 51,000 pounds, which consists of freight weight.
